Abstract

resumo patente de invenção: "processo de polimerização e catalisador". a presente invenção refere-se a um processo para polimerização de pelo menos uma olefina compreendendo reagir a referida pelo menos uma olefina com um catalisador contendo: (i) um complexo metalocênico, o referido metaloceno contendo pelo menos dois ligantes do tipo ciclopentadienila; (ii) um cocatalisador de boro; e (iii) um cocatalisador aluminoxano; o referido catalisador estando em forma sólida, preferivelmente em forma de sólido particulado, e livre de um veículo externo.
